Hi, with some help from Paweł Hajdan, who ports Chromium to Gentoo, I managed to get Chromium building.... except for some undefined symbols during the final link step which are likely due to FreeBSD being #ifdef'd out. I will look into that tomorrow. The good news is that the library collisions are now gone (png, icu) and because the port uses a lot more external dependencies it should build faster. The TEST option is known broken currently (and so are a lot of tests anyway). I pushed the new WIP version to https://github.com/gliaskos/freebsd-chromium/ Regards, Rene
